The Non-Network Connection Single Phase Electricity Smart Meter Market shows varied regional dynamics across global energy management and infrastructure landscapes, with North America leading the market driven by strong focus on smart metering technology and smart grid initiatives, Asia-Pacific emerging as the fastest-growing region fueled by rapid urbanization and increasing electricity consumption, Europe maintaining a substantial presence with regulatory support and modernization of metering infrastructure, and South America and the Middle East & Africa witnessing steady development that underscores the expanding global adoption of smart metering technology across diverse energy sectors . According to market analysis, North America dominates in valuation, holding a substantial market share in 2024 and maintaining its lead into 2035, positioned at 829 Million USD and expected to reach 1,750 Million USD, respectively, reflecting the region's strong focus on smart metering technology and smart grid initiatives, driven by regulatory support for energy efficiency and advanced metering infrastructure . The Asia-Pacific region is set to lead with the highest growth rate, fueled by rapid urbanization, increasing electricity consumption, and growing demand for energy efficiency, with the region's rapid growth driven by government policies like Make in India encouraging local manufacturing, and key sectors including automotive and healthcare driven by rising electricity demand and integration of AIoT technologies . Europe demonstrates steady expansion with growing adoption of smart meters fueled by rising energy management and conservation efforts, with the region's market influenced by sustainability trends and the European Green Deal promoting smart meters for energy efficiency . South America and the MEA region show signs of gradual growth as they start embracing smart metering to enhance energy distribution and monitoring .
